Klei Kodesh (Ritual) Fund
Provides for the care, repair, and replacement of Bet Shalom’s sacred ritual items (klei kodesh), including prayer books, Torah scrolls, Torah commentaries, and other ritual objects used in worship and congregational life. Donations help ensure that these essential items remain in good condition for current and future generations.
The office shall ensure that donations of $36 result in an acknowledgement in a prayer book, and donations of $72 will inscribe a Torah commentary. Additional contributions may support the maintenance and restoration of Torah scrolls and other ritual items as needed. The Rabbi and Ritual Committee may authorize the use of these funds.
